Octuplets refer to a set of eight offspring born from the same pregnancy. These rare multiples capture public attention because they sit at the extreme end of naturally occurring multiple births.
Human multiple births are tracked through medical records and research databases, with statistics shaped by fertility treatments and demographic trends. Understanding the scale of octuplets helps contextualize how unusual this event is.

Understanding Multiple Birth Classifications
Medical professionals classify multiple pregnancies by the number of infants and by zygosity, whether the babies come from one fertilized egg or from separate eggs. These distinctions affect monitoring, delivery planning, and long-term outcomes.
How Multiples Are Categorized
Twins can be identical (monozygotic) or fraternal (dizygotic), while larger sets often involve a mix due to splitting and separate fertilizations. For octuplets, combinations of identical and fraternal siblings are possible, depending on how embryos divide.
Medical Considerations for Octuplets
Delivering eight infants places extraordinary demands on neonatal intensive care units and specialized medical teams. Most octuplet pregnancies are monitored closely with the goal of prolonging gestation to improve survival and developmental outcomes.
Typical Outcomes and Care Requirements
Very preterm birth is common among octuplets, often requiring months of oxygen support, feeding tubes, and neurodevelopmental follow-up. Families usually rely on coordinated care involving neonatologists, pediatricians, and early intervention services.

How often do octuplets occur naturally without fertility treatments?
Spontaneous octuplets are exceptionally rare, with most cases involving some form of assisted reproductive technology or underlying medical factors.
What prenatal tests can detect octuplets early?
Advanced ultrasound examinations and blood tests can reveal multiple pregnancies early, allowing specialized teams to plan monitoring and delivery strategies tailored to eight infants.
Are octuplets usually born prematurely?
Yes, the vast majority of octuplets are born very early, often requiring extended stays in neonatal intensive care to address respiratory, nutritional, and developmental challenges.
What kind of long-term support do octuplet families need?
Families commonly need coordinated medical, educational, and therapeutic services, including pediatric follow-up, early intervention programs, and sometimes financial and community support networks.
